[GNUnet-SVN] r17335 - gnunet

From: gnunet
Subject: [GNUnet-SVN] r17335 - gnunet
Date: Mon, 10 Oct 2011 15:28:26 +0200

Author: grothoff
Date: 2011-10-10 15:28:26 +0200 (Mon, 10 Oct 2011)
New Revision: 17335

new convention

Modified: gnunet/HACKING
--- gnunet/HACKING      2011-10-10 13:22:18 UTC (rev 17334)
+++ gnunet/HACKING      2011-10-10 13:28:26 UTC (rev 17335)
@@ -22,7 +22,18 @@
 - plugin for API xxx
 - library for API xxx
+- services and daemons use their directory name in GNUNET_log_setup (i.e. 
+  and log using plain 'GNUNET_log'.
+- command-line tools use their full name in GNUNET_log_setup (i.e. 
+  and log using plain 'GNUNET_log'.
+- service access libraries log using 'GNUNET_log_from' and use 
+  'DIRNAME-api' for the component (i.e. 'core-api')
+- pure libraries (without associated service) use 'GNUNET_log_from' with
+  the component set to their library name (without lib
+  or '.so'), which should also be their directory name (i.e. 'nat')
 - paths (that are substituted in all filenames) are in PATHS (have as few as 
 - globals for the daemon are in [gnunetd] (for now, have as few as possible!)

